Assessment of pain, scapulothoracic muscle strength, endurance and scapular dyskinesis in individuals with and without nonspecific chronic neck pain: A cross-sectional study

dc.description.abstractIntroduction: This study is aimed to evaluate pain, muscle strength, scapular muscular endurance and scapular kinesis in individuals with Nonspecific Chronic Neck Pain and to compare them with asymptomatic individuals. In addition, to investigate the effect of mechanical changes in the scapular region on neck pain. Method: 40 individuals who applied to Kirikkale University Faculty of Medicine Hospital Physical Therapy and Rehabilitation Center and diagnosed with NSCNP and 40 asymptomatic individuals for the control group were included the study. Pain was evaluated with Visual Analogue Scale, pain threshold and pain tolerance with algometer, cervical deep flexor group muscle strength with Stabilizer Pressure Biofeedback device, and neck and scapulothoracic muscle strength with Hand Held Dynamometer. Scapular Dyskinesia Test, Scapular Depression Test and Lateral Scapular Slide Test were used to evaluate scapular kinesis. A timer was used to evaluate scapular muscular endurance. Result: Pain threshold and pain tolerance values of the NSCNP group were lower (p < 0.05). Muscle strength around neck and scapulothoracic region of the NSCNP group were lower than the asymptomatic individuals (p < 0.05). NSCNP group had more scapular dyskinesia (p < 0.05). Scapular muscular endurance values of the NSCNP group were lower (p < 0.05). Conclusion: As a result, pain threshold and pain tolerance decreased, muscle strength of the neck region and the scapular region decreased, scapular endurance values decreased and the incidence of scapular dyskinesia increased in the individuals with NSCNP compared to the asymptomatic individuals.
